About Mona Ghassemi

Mona Ghassemi is a scholar working on Electrical and Electronic Engineering, Materials Chemistry, Control and Systems Engineering, Astronomy and Astrophysics and Global and Planetary Change, having authored 165 papers that have together received 2.6k indexed citations. Recurring topics across this work include High voltage insulation and dielectric phenomena (81 papers), Lightning and Electromagnetic Phenomena (43 papers), Thermal Analysis in Power Transmission (40 papers), Power Transformer Diagnostics and Insulation (21 papers), Silicon Carbide Semiconductor Technologies (20 papers), Plasma Diagnostics and Applications (19 papers), Electromagnetic Compatibility and Noise Suppression (18 papers) and HVDC Systems and Fault Protection (17 papers). The work is most often cited by research in Control and Systems Engineering (855 citations), Electrical and Electronic Engineering (1.9k citations), Astronomy and Astrophysics (427 citations), Materials Chemistry (1.1k citations) and Automotive Engineering (223 citations). Mona Ghassemi has collaborated with scholars based in United States, Canada and Iran. Frequent co-authors include Moein Borghei, Ashkan Barzkar, Maryam Mesgarpour Tousi, M. Farzaneh, Boya Zhang, Yunxiao Zhang, Jane Lehr, William A. Chisholm, Yang Cao and Qin Chen. Their work appears in journals such as IEEE Transactions on Dielectrics and Electrical Insulation, IEEE Access, Energies, IEEE Transactions on Plasma Science and IEEE Transactions on Power Delivery.
